‎El-Rufai Claims National Security Adviser Phone Call Was Intercepted for Him to Know About His Planned Arrest

..Says EFCC Will Host Him on Monday


‎Former Kaduna State Governor Nasir El-Rufai has alleged that Nigeria’s National Security Adviser, Nuhu Ribadu, ordered his arrest and claimed that the NSA’s telephone conversation directing security operatives to detain him was intercepted.

‎El-Rufai made the allegation during an interview on Arise Television on Friday, a day after he was involved in a confrontation with security operatives at the Nnamdi Azikiwe International Airport.

‎During the television interview, El-Rufai alleged that Mr Ribadu personally directed security officials to arrest him. He also claimed that the NSA’s phone line was tapped and that the alleged instruction to detain him was overheard through the intercepted communication.

‎He did not provide evidence to substantiate the claim or disclose who allegedly intercepted the call.

‎As of the time of filing this report, Mr Ribadu had not issued an official response to the allegation.

‎Mr El-Rufai has stated that he is prepared to honour lawful invitations from security and anti-corruption agencies and confirmed that he would appear before the EFCC for questioning.
